Omron EE-SX770A 2M Photomicrosensor

The Omron EE-SX770A 2M Photomicrosensor offers Through-beam with slot, 5 mm Sensing distance, NPN Output, Pre-wired 2 M Cable, GaAs infrared LED (940 nm), 5 to 24 VDC Power supply voltage, Dark-ON mode. Manufactured by Omron under the Omron Photoelectric Sensors category, this model belongs to the Omron EE Series.

Omron EE-SX770A 2M Photomicrosensor – Technical Specifications

SpecificationValue
AppearanceStandard
Sensing MethodThrough-beam with slot
Sensing Distance5 mm
Standard Sensing ObjectOpaque, 2 x 0.8 mm min.
Light SourceGaAs infrared LED (940 nm)
Power Supply Voltage5 to 24 VDC
Output configurationNPN
Connection MethodPre-wired 2 M Cable
Current Consumption12 mA max.
Operation ModeDark-ON
IndicatorsNo incident light (red)
Ambient Temperature RangeOperating: -25 to 55 ℃ (with no icing) Storage: -30 to 80 ℃ (with no icing)
Ambient Humidity RangeOperating: 5 to 85 % (with no condensation) Storage: 5 to 95 % (with no condensation)
Vibration ResistanceDestruction: 10 to 2000 Hz, peak acceleration 100 m/s2, 1.5-mm double amplitude 2 h each in X, Y, and Z directions (4 min periods)
Shock ResistanceDestruction: 500 m/s2 for 3 times each in X, Y, and Z directions
Degree of ProtectionIP64 IEC60529
MaterialCase: Polybutylene terephthalate (PBT)
WeightPackage: Approx. 20 g

The Omron EE-SX770A 2M is a slim, slot-type photomicrosensor designed for compact detection in confined spaces. It uses a through-beam sensing method within a 5 mm slot, making it ideal for detecting opaque objects as small as 2 Γ— 0.8 mm. With its Dark-ON output configuration, the sensor detects when an object interrupts the infrared beam, enabling reliable object presence or edge detection in automated systems.

This model is equipped with an integrated GaAs infrared LED (940 nm) and operates on a wide power supply range of 5 to 24 VDC . The output is an open-collector NPN type, and the unit connects via a pre-wired 2-meter slim cable, simplifying integration in compact machinery. With a current consumption of just 12 mA max., the EE-SX770A is also energy efficient and suitable for high-density sensor layouts.

The sensor includes a red LED indicator that lights when no incident light is detected, aiding quick setup and status monitoring. Its operating temperature ranges from βˆ’25Β°C to 55Β°C, and it withstands humidity from 5% to 85%, making it dependable in normal factory environments. The sensor endures vibration from 10 to 2,000 Hz with 1.5 mm double amplitude, and shock resistance up to 500 m/sΒ², ensuring long-term mechanical durability.

Constructed from polybutylene terephthalate (PBT), the sensor housing is compact and sturdy, rated for IP64 protection as per IEC 60529 standards. It offers reliable operation in applications such as label detection, part presence confirmation, and indexing systems where space is tight and detection accuracy is critical.

The Omron EE-SX770A 2M is widely used in industrial automation, packaging machines, and PCB assembly equipment. Its slim design, fast response, and precise slot detection make it a preferred choice for OEMs and engineers seeking reliable sensing in a space-saving format.
